How to Pack the Perfect Beach Vacation Wardrobe (Without Overpacking)

Packing for a beach vacation should be exciting—not stressful. Yet many of us end up stuffing a suitcase with clothes we never wear while forgetting the pieces we actually need.

The secret isn't packing more. It's choosing versatile, comfortable swimwear and clothing that work together from morning walks on the beach to sunset dinners by the water.

Here's how to build a simple beach vacation wardrobe that keeps you comfortable, stylish, and ready for every adventure.

1. Start with Two or Three Swimsuits

woman packing a vacation suitcase

Your swimsuit will likely be the most-worn item in your suitcase.

Packing two or three styles gives you options while allowing each suit time to dry between swims.

A balanced vacation wardrobe could include:

  • a classic bikini for relaxing at the beach
  • a one-piece or monokini for extra coverage or active days
  • a colorful bikini that makes you feel confident

Choosing styles that fit well is far more important than following short-lived fashion trends.

2. Add Comfortable Swim Shorts

Many women now pack lightweight swim shorts for paddleboarding, kayaking, hiking to hidden beaches, or simply wanting a little extra coverage.

Swim shorts are practical, quick-drying, and surprisingly versatile. They pair easily with bikini tops or rash guards and transition effortlessly from the beach to a casual lunch.

They're also an excellent option for active vacations where comfort matters just as much as style.

3. Choose Clothing That Mixes and Matches

Instead of packing several complete outfits, choose pieces that work together.

A few neutral shorts, lightweight tops, and a simple cover-up can create multiple combinations without taking up valuable suitcase space.

The less you pack, the easier your vacation becomes.

4. Don't Forget Sun Protection

Looking great also means staying comfortable.

Pack:

  • a wide-brimmed hat
  • sunglasses
  • reef-safe sunscreen
  • a reusable water bottle
  • a lightweight beach towel

These simple essentials help you enjoy longer days outdoors.

5. Pack for Activities, Not Just Photos

Think about what you'll actually be doing.

Will you be:

  • swimming?
  • paddleboarding?
  • hiking?
  • boating?
  • exploring seaside towns?
  • enjoying beach restaurants?

Choosing comfortable swimwear that supports your activities will make your vacation much more enjoyable than packing clothes you'll only wear once.

6. Leave Room for Memories

One of the biggest packing mistakes is filling every inch of your suitcase.

Leaving a little extra space means room for souvenirs, local finds, and those unexpected treasures that remind you of your trip long after you've returned home.
